Paintings of Southeast Asia: Capturing the Essence of an Enchanting Region187
Southeast Asia, a vibrant tapestry of cultures, landscapes, and experiences, has captivated travelers for centuries. From the bustling streets of Bangkok to the serene beaches of Bali, the region offers an eclectic mix of attractions that leave an indelible mark on the hearts of those who visit. And what better way to capture the essence of this enchanting region than through the art of painting?
1. The Floating Markets of Bangkok, Thailand
Bangkok's floating markets are a symphony of colors and chaos. Boats laden with tropical fruits, vegetables, and handicrafts glide through the canals, their sellers calling out their wares. Artists have immortalized this iconic scene in vibrant paintings that convey the energy and vitality of this unique market experience.
2. The Terraced Rice Fields of Ubud, Bali, Indonesia
Bali's verdant rice paddies, sculpted into intricate terraces, are a testament to the ingenuity and artistry of its farmers. Painters have captured the beauty of these agricultural wonders, using shades of emerald and gold to depict the changing seasons and the gentle slopes that cascade down the mountainsides.
3. The Temples of Angkor Wat, Cambodia
Angkor Wat, the largest religious monument in the world, is an architectural masterpiece. Its towering spires and intricate carvings have inspired countless artists, who have rendered the temple in all its grandeur on canvas. These paintings evoke the spirituality and mysticism that permeate this ancient site.
4. The Halong Bay, Vietnam
Halong Bay, with its emerald waters and towering limestone karsts, is a natural masterpiece. Painters have captured the ethereal beauty of this UNESCO World Heritage site, using soft hues of blue and green to depict the tranquil waters and the mystical islands that rise from the sea.
5. The Hill Tribes of Northern Thailand
The hill tribes of northern Thailand, with their vibrant costumes and unique traditions, have fascinated artists and travelers alike. Paintings of these indigenous communities celebrate the diversity and cultural richness of the region, showcasing the intricate textiles and colorful ceremonies that define their way of life.
6. The Street Food of Penang, Malaysia
Penang, a culinary paradise, is renowned for its street food. Artists have captured the vibrant colors and tantalizing aromas of this gastronomic hub, depicting the bustling hawker stalls and the mouthwatering delicacies they offer.
7. The Komodo Dragons of Rinca Island, Indonesia
Rinca Island, home to the largest population of Komodo dragons in the wild, is a thrilling destination for wildlife enthusiasts. Paintings of these prehistoric creatures showcase their fearsome appearance and the untamed wilderness they inhabit.
8. The Underwater World of Raja Ampat, Indonesia
Raja Ampat, an archipelago in eastern Indonesia, boasts one of the most biodiverse marine environments in the world. Artists have captured the vibrant colors and kaleidoscopic patterns of the coral reefs and the myriad of marine life that call them home.
9. The Night Markets of Luang Prabang, Laos
Luang Prabang's night markets are a vibrant display of local crafts, textiles, and souvenirs. Paintings of these bustling markets capture the energy and camaraderie of the community, as locals and tourists alike browse the stalls for unique treasures.
10. The Elephant Sanctuary of Surin, Thailand
The Elephant Sanctuary of Surin provides a haven for rescued elephants. Paintings of these majestic creatures showcase their intelligence, gentleness, and the bond they share with their human caretakers.
11. The Beaches of Koh Rong, Cambodia
Koh Rong, with its pristine beaches and swaying palm trees, is a tropical paradise. Artists have captured the tranquility and beauty of this idyllic destination, using soft hues of blue and white to evoke the serenity of the shore.
12. The Temples of Bagan, Myanmar
Bagan, with its thousands of ancient pagodas and temples, is a testament to Myanmar's rich history and Buddhist heritage. Paintings of this archaeological site capture the mystical atmosphere of the ruins and the grandeur of the monuments.
13. The Long Neck Women of Mae Hong Son, Thailand
The Long Neck Women of Mae Hong Son, with their distinctive brass coils around their necks, are a unique cultural group. Paintings of these women celebrate their beauty and the traditions that define their community.
14. The Tea Plantations of Cameron Highlands, Malaysia
The Cameron Highlands, with its rolling hills covered in tea plantations, is a picturesque destination. Artists have captured the vibrant shades of green and the tranquility of the landscape, showcasing the region's agricultural heritage.
15. The Floating Villages of Tonle Sap Lake, Cambodia
Tonle Sap Lake, the largest freshwater lake in Southeast Asia, is home to floating villages. Artists have depicted the unique lifestyle of the lake dwellers, capturing the vibrant colors of their homes and the boats that serve as their primary mode of transportation.
